    The Comprehensive Guide to UPVC Windows and Doors

    In the ever-evolving world of home construction and remodelling, UPVC (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ride) windows and doors have emerged as a popular option for property owners and home builders alike. Known for their durability, energy performance, and low upkeep, UPVC french doors and windows and windows offer a series of benefits that make them an engaging choice for contemporary homes. This short article explores the world of UPVC windows and doors, exploring their features, benefits, and considerations to help you make an informed choice.

    What Are UPVC Windows and Doors?

    UPVC, or unplasticized polyvinyl chloride, is a stiff kind of PVC that is frequently used in the building market. Unlike traditional PVC, which is frequently versatile and utilized in plumbing, UPVC is more rigid and steady, making it ideal for window upvc door and front door with window frames. UPVC doors and windows are made from this product and are created to provide a robust, weather-resistant, and energy-efficient option for homes.

    Key Features of UPVC Windows and Doors

    1. Toughness and Longevity

      • Resistant to Weathering: UPVC is highly resistant to wetness, UV rays, and temperature variations, guaranteeing that the doors and windows keep their stability in time.
      • Corrosion-Resistant: Unlike metal frames, UPVC does not rust or wear away, making it a suitable option for coastal or humid environments.
    2. Energy Efficiency

      • Insulation: UPVC is a bad conductor of heat, which implies it helps in maintaining the temperature inside the home, lowering the need for heating and cooling.
      • Double Glazing: Many UPVC windows come with double glazing, which even more improves their insulation residential or commercial properties and decreases sound pollution.
    3. Low Maintenance

      • Easy Cleaning: UPVC windows and doors are simple to clean and maintain. They can be cleaned down with a moist cloth and do not need painting or staining.
      • Resistant to Warping: Unlike wood, UPVC does not warp, fracture, or rot, lowering the need for frequent repairs.
    4. Visual Appeal

      • Versatile Design: UPVC windows and doors are offered in a range of styles, colors, and finishes, permitting house owners to pick options that match their home's looks.
      • Modification: Many manufacturers use modification alternatives, consisting of different frame profiles, glass window door types, and hardware options.
    5. Security

      • Multi-Point Locking Systems: UPVC windows and doors typically include multi-point locking systems, which offer improved security and peace of mind.
      • Strengthened Frames: The frames can be strengthened with steel, adding an additional layer of security.

    Advantages of UPVC Windows and Doors

    1. Cost-efficient

      • Initial Cost: UPVC windows and doors are generally more affordable than their wood or aluminum counterparts.
      • Long-Term Savings: The low upkeep and energy effectiveness of UPVC can cause significant long-lasting cost savings on utility costs and repair expenses.
    2. Environmental Benefits

      • Recyclable: UPVC is a recyclable product, making it an eco-friendly choice.
      • Decreased Energy Consumption: The energy effectiveness of UPVC doors and windows can help in reducing the total carbon footprint of a home.
    3. Health and Safety

      • Non-Toxic: UPVC is a non-toxic product, making it safe for usage in homes with kids and family pets.
      • Fire Retardant: UPVC has natural fire-retardant homes, which can boost the safety of the home.

    Considerations When Choosing UPVC Windows and Doors

    1. Quality of Materials

      • Thickness: The density of the UPVC profile can impact the toughness and performance of the doors and windows. Thicker profiles are typically more robust.
      • Support: Look for frames that are reinforced with steel for added strength and security.
    2. Installation

      • Expert Installation: Ensure that the setup is performed by a professional to prevent issues such as leaks or bad insulation.
      • Sealing: Proper sealing around the frames is vital to avoid air leaks and ensure energy performance.
    3. Guarantee

      • Comprehensive Coverage: Choose products that come with an extensive service warranty to secure your investment.
      • Service and Support: Consider the producer's after-sales service and assistance.
    4. Customization Options

      • Design and style: Choose a design that complements your home's architecture and individual preferences.
      • Color and Finish: Select colors and finishes that boost the visual appeal of your home.

    Often Asked Questions (FAQs)

    1. Are UPVC doors and windows appropriate for all environments?

      • Yes, UPVC doors and windows appropriate for a vast array of environments. They are particularly efficient in locations with high humidity, seaside areas, and areas with severe temperature fluctuations.
    2. How do UPVC doors and windows compare to wood windows and doors in terms of insulation?

      • UPVC windows and doors are generally more energy-efficient than wood ones. They have much better insulating properties and are less prone to warping, which can cause air leaks in wood frames.
    3. Can UPVC doors and windows be painted?

      • While UPVC doors and windows are offered in a range of colors, they are not typically painted. However, some producers provide a variety of surfaces, consisting of wood grain, to provide the look of wood.
    4. Are UPVC doors and windows protect?

      • Yes, UPVC windows and doors can be extremely safe and secure. They frequently include multi-point locking systems and can be strengthened with steel for added security.
    5. The length of time do UPVC windows and doors last?

      • With correct upkeep, UPVC doors and windows can last for 20 to 30 years or more. Their sturdiness and resistance to weathering add to their longevity.
    6. Are UPVC windows and doors environmentally friendly?

      • Yes, UPVC is a recyclable material, and the energy performance of these doors and windows can help lower the overall carbon footprint of a home.
